Job description

Overview

\"We energize society\" by supporting our customers to make the transition to a more sustainable world, based on innovative technologies and our ability to turn ideas into reality. With nearly 100,000 employees around the world, we shape the energy systems of today and tomorrow.

As a Project Engineer, you will play a crucial role in conducting engineering activities that support the SGT-A05 product and drive the success of overall project objectives. Your responsibilities will include gathering data, preparing, analyzing, maintaining, and presenting plans and progress reports to monitor project advancement. Additionally, you will escalate issues as necessary and complete various project activities. The SGT-A05 Small Engine Business is based in Indianapolis, IN, and operates within the Aero-derivative Gas Turbine (AGT) product line of the Gas Services division.

About the Team

The Small Engine Business has a legacy dating back seventy years with our core product being the power plant for the original Lockheed Martin C-130 Hercules transport that first flew in 1953. The Small Engine Business continues to evolve with ongoing multi-million-dollar R&D programs that will ensure the product will be in service in fifty years’ time.

With a solid history and even brighter future, there has been no better time than now to join this small, entrepreneurial team in Indianapolis.
